Community Clinic

Community Clinic is an addiction treatment facility at 1304 Commonwealth Avenue, Suite B in Allston, Massachusetts, offering outpatient treatment and medication-assisted treatment, according to its SAMHSA FindTreatment.gov listing as of April 10, 2026. Payment options listed in the record include Cash or self-payment, Federal, or any government funding for substance use treatment programs, Medicaid, and Private health insurance. The directory lists 617-482-5292 as the facility's phone number. All details on this page come from that federal record and should be confirmed directly with the facility.
